Extract from the Pensions Emotment, 1908, of the

Federated Malay Etator.

6. (1) It shall be lawful for the Resident-General with

the sanotion of the High Commissioner (subject as regards

officers appointed under instructions from the Secretary of

State for the Colonies to the approval of such Secretary of

State) to require any public officer to retire from the public

service of the State at any time after he attain the age of

(11) Wherever it appears to the Resident or the

Resident-General, as the case may be, that any public officer

is unable to discharge efficiently the duties of his office

it shall be lawful for the Resident-General with the sanotion

of the High Commissioner (subject as regarde officers appoirted

under irstruotions received from or through the secretary or

State for the Colonies to approval of such Secretary of State)

to require such officer to retire from the public servios.

N. B. The title "Chief secretary" has been substituted for

the title "Resident-General', since the date on which The

Pensions Emotment, 1900, came into force,
